英语语法中的情态动词是一类帮助表达情态含义的词汇,例如 can, could, may, might, must, shall, should, will, would。它们通常用来表达可能性、能力、意愿、推测和命令等。那么,这些情态动词有没有过去式呢?
首先,需要明确的是,情态动词本身是没有时态的,也就是说没有过去式。这是因为它们并不表示时间上的变化,而是表达某种情态或者情感。因此,即使在过去的句子中,情态动词也不会发生变化。
举个例子,我们来看一下 can 这个情态动词。在现在时态中,我们说 “I can speak English.” (我会说英语)。在过去时态中,我们说 “I could speak English.” (我曾经会说英语)。可以看到,can 的过去式是 could,但是它并不是 can 的过去式,而是一种虚拟语气的表达方式,用来表达过去的可能性。
同理,其他情态动词的过去式都是用来表达虚拟语气的。比如,may 的过去式是 might,must 的过去式是 had to,shall 的过去式是 should,will 的过去式是 would。它们都是为了在过去的语境中表达出不同的情态含义。
所以,情态动词本身没有过去式,但是它们在虚拟语气和过去时态中可以有不同的表达方式。在学习和使用情态动词时,需要注意它们的不同用法和含义,避免使用错误的语态和时态。